Summer in Seattle: Fremont Fridays highlighting local artists all summer long
video

Summer's heating up, and so is Fremont Fridays! While other music events are happening around the region, this FREE music festival is in full swing. Celebrating local music and businesses for five years, Fremont Fridays is all about building community through art. Catch the vibes at various Fremont bars, primarily at LTD, every Friday through early September. It's free to enter, and your donations make a direct impact on the artists!

Lime to add foot patrols in Seattle to help with e-scooter, e-bike parking issues, keep sidewalks clear

Starting this month, Lime will have foot patrol staff. They will be wearing bright green vests, and will walk key areas of the city, including the Pike/Pine corridor, the downtown waterfront, and the University of Washington campus.
